KEW GARDENS KITCHEN

PROJECT BRIEF

This project at Kew Gardens, Surrey included the mix of a new contemporary kitchen into an extension of a beautiful period property.

 

The existing property and extension featured lovely high ceilings which presented a fantastic space for the new kitchen installation into the side elevation extension of the property.  There’s a lovely green bush partition just outside the window which helps to form a unique 'picture frame' behind the sink.


The clients had a couple of expensive items which they wanted to be incorporating into the kitchen space without affecting the aesthetics and practicality of the design.

​

A coffee station was ingeniously hidden into the side elevation of the bank of units while the clever food mixer was installed into a fully-integrated feature so that it was incorporated within the units so it could be tucked away seamlessly when not required.


The bespoke 'picture frame' window was made specifically to fit with the kitchen and allowed a beautiful mitred window sill detail in Silestone.
